Advance Your Certification Goals with the Virtual MMC

This year’s Mid-Management Conference will take place virtually on October 24-25, 2022. Attend from anywhere with a computer and internet and explore sessions on personal leadership, club trends, and career advancement. With complete attendance, you can earn 6 CMI Education Credits.

Offered in the fall, the Mid-Management Conference began as a grassroots effort in 1991 by the Greater Chicago Chapter to provide quality educational and networking opportunities for club management professionals who do not serve in the general manager/chief operating officer role. Education is focused on developing new skills, broadening horizons, and advancing career and certification goals.

This dynamic event is presented in partnership with CMAA Partners, Jonas and Kopplin Kuebler & Wallace.

2023 CMAA Secretary-Treasurer and Board of Directors Slate of Candidates Announced

The CMAA Board of Directors announces the election of Richard LaRocca, CCM, CCE, of Beechmont Country Club in Cleveland, OH, as the 2023 National Secretary-Treasurer. He was elected by the Board of Directors at its spring meeting. LaRocca has served on the CMAA Board since 2018.

For general elections to the National Board of Directors, there are three, three-year terms, and one, one-year term available in 2023.

The following members have been slated by the CMAA Nominating Committee:

  • Haissam Baityeh, CCM, CCE, Country Club of Spartanburg, Spartanburg, SC
  • Jeff Isbell, CCM, North Andover Country Club, North Andover, MA
  • Joe Krenn, CCM, CCE, Farmington Country Club, Charlottesville, VA*
  • Kimberly Clark Warren, CCM, Saucon Valley Country Club, Bethlehem, PA

*denotes incumbent

Voting Information

Each candidate will make a two-minute presentation at the upcoming 2022 Leadership/Legislative Conference, which will be made available on the Board Elections page along with their candidate platforms and résumés.

Online voting will open in December and continue through CMAA’s World Conference and Club Business Expo, February 24–28, 2023, in Orlando, FL.
